Quick answer

Khurda is a village in Bhainsdehi Tehsil of Betul district in Madhya Pradesh. Its Census location code is 485153.

About Khurda village record

Khurda is listed under Bhainsdehi Tehsil in Betul district. The location hierarchy and code fields help distinguish this record from villages with similar names.

The Census 2011 record reports population 596, 129 households, area 393.02 hectares.
